Recycled record cuffs and bracelets are designed from using part of a recycled vinyl record. You’ll find a variety of styles available to choose from. Some of them are hand painted using acrylics that are sealed with a clear coat. Others are black, which match any outfit. Cosmetic Safety Database140,321,493 searches have been requested on EWG’s Skin Deep cosmetics safety database since 2004 - and counting.

That’s a lot of searches, by a lot of people seeking safer personal care products. Seeking products that don’t contain toxic chemicals that are increasingly linked to serious adverse heath effects.

And Skin Deep isn’t the only such tool. In September, our friends at The Ecology Center in Michigan released another great search tool, Healthy Stuff, based on tests on 5,000 consumer products. And it’s popular, too.

Then there’s EWG’s recent cell phone radiation database, our Shopper’s Guide to Pesticides in Produce, Z Recommends, The Soft Landing, Safe Mama, and many, many others.

With the Copenhagen conference quickly on its way, a new and one-time train link between Kyoto and Copenhagen has just opened for traffic. Sponsored by the , the Climate Change Express is a one-month, 9,000-kilometer journey that symbolically joins the site of the last global warming pact with what is hoped to be the birthplace of the next major, and stricter, treaty to combat climate change.

The Train to Copenhagen will roll across the globe through the vast wilds of Russian Siberia and into Europe as part of the UN Seal the Deal! campaign. Aboard, environmental experts and climate change campaigners will send eye-witness accounts of global warming signs under way while working to raise awareness of the impact of the transport sector, which already accounts for over one fifth of global CO2 greenhouse emissions.

Imagine what the sound of one thousand alarm clocks was like when they simultaneously rang at 8:30 in the morning as a “wake up” call to the attendees of the last international climate meeting before the major climate change summit in Copenhagen in December? The wake up call was organized by the TckTckTck campaign which represents over 200 development, humanitarian and environmental organizations.  Hundreds of Barcelona residents and conference observers provided the “wake-up” call.

TckTckTck Campaign Director Ben Margolis stated, “[w]e stand here today united to tell our leaders that time is running out to agree a fair, ambitious and binding climate deal.”  According to Tck Tck Tck Campaign press release, progress to date to thrash out the critical elements of an international agreement to fight climate change have been beset by unacceptable delay.
